ALU - Arithmetic and Logic Unit

The ALU is vital part of central processing unit (CPU). The ALU carries out calculations such as adding, subtracting, multiplying and dividing. The ALU also carries out logic operations such as comparing two operands.

The ALU is controlled by a number of machine code instructions that are part of the CPU instruction set.

Some CPUs contain more than one ALU. One may only carry out fast fixed point calculations whilst another one is optimised for floating point calculations


